**Account recovery during consent banner rollout.** New folks: the Dunmoor consent banner ships in stages; recovered accounts re-enter stage one regardless of prior consent. Re-verify consent state after every recovery before closing the ticket. To unlock the recovery console itself, use the standing passphrase, which is recorded immediately below this line.

recovery phrase for fahof-fawip: casael-fenael-wenix

Ticket: Drift detected on Marrowgate staging.

Plugin authors: zero-downtime schema migrations require the expand/contract flags to match production. Staging drifted after last week's hotfix, so dual-write was silently disabled. Do not ship migrations until the flags are realigned. The migration runner currently reads the values listed here.

settings of bahip-hahip:
[wenath]
host = wenath.lumiclabs.corp
user = wenath_svc
database = wenath_prod

Postmortem Timeline — Quarrel Broker Upgrade

14:05 — Upgrade of the Quarrel message broker from 4.2 to 5.0 began on the staging ring. 14:22 — Consumer lag spiked as the new quorum queues re-elected leaders. 14:40 — Rollback initiated after duplicate deliveries were confirmed. 15:10 — Cluster stable on 4.2; dedupe sweep completed. For correlation with broker logs, reference the build token recorded below.

build token for tawif-bahip: htk31_68bba16e1afabfef4ecc69408c06f16

## Deploy Step 6 — TallyGate Counter Rollout

Before promoting the TallyGate turnstile counter build to the Redvale Stadium fleet, verify that each edge node has synced its clock within two seconds of the central tally server; drift beyond that threshold will cause entry counts to be quarantined. Next, place the production environment file at /opt/tallygate/.env with COUNTER_MODE set to "live" and SYNC_INTERVAL at 15. The final required entry, which authenticates the node to the aggregation service, is the following line:

sealed setting: LEDGER_TOKEN20=6148d35bbb480b0ab79e